Werder Bremen

Werder Bremen is a professional football club based in Bremen, Germany. Founded in 1899, it is one of the oldest and most successful football clubs in Germany, known for its green-and-white colors. The club competes in the Bundesliga, which is the top tier of German football. Werder Bremen has a rich history, having won multiple national championships, DFB-Pokal titles, and has a notable presence in European competitions. The team plays its home matches at the Weserstadion, which has a capacity of around 42,000 spectators. The club’s passionate fan base and long-standing rivalry with Hamburger SV, known as the Nordderby, highlight its significance in German football culture.
